For security reasons I keep NFC turned off unless I want to use it. Leaving it on all the time is a potential security hole.

I have a tasker profile that turns NFC on when I go into Google Wallet and it turns it off when I exit wallet.

Therefore I only have the icon up there when wallet is open.

Could you actually explain how to do that, looks like you need a Masters Degree for that
You have profiles which are things you want to do. You have tasks that are specific actions.

You will also need secure settings plug in from the Play Store.


Once those are installed create two tasks.

One is NFC On and the other is NFC Off. When creating the tasks you will be on tasks tab. Click the plus sign, name task NFC On. Click the plus sign again and select Plugin then secure settings. Now click the pen/pencil and select System + Actions then select NFC and select On. Then back and save.

Now do the same except name it NFC Off. And do as above except select NFC off instead of NFC on. Back out and save.

Now switch to Profile tab and click the plus sign to create a profile. Select Application. Then select wallet (or any other app that you want NFC to turn on for) It will bring up a list of tasks you have built and select NFC on. Now you will see your profile and it will be expanded and showing that NFC On is the task performed. Now long press the area where it says NFC On (under the profile) and you will get a pop up. Select Exit Task and then GPS Off. Make sure the slider for the profile is set to On.

Now whenever you activate wallet, it will turn on NFC and it will pop up into the status bar.

When you exit wallet, tasker will turn off NFC and the icon will disappear.
